What Are Geometry Spot Games?
Geometry Spot Games are digital or physical games designed to enhance players’ understanding of geometric principles. These games incorporate various elements of shapes, angles, coordinates, and spatial reasoning to challenge and develop critical thinking skills. They are often used in classrooms, online platforms, and mobile applications to make learning geometry more interactive and enjoyable.

Types of Geometry Spot Games
Puzzle-Based Geometry Games
These games involve solving puzzles using geometric principles. Examples include:
- Tangrams
- Jigsaw puzzles with geometric shapes
- Pattern-matching challenges
Interactive Online Geometry Games
Several online platforms offer interactive geometry games where players can manipulate shapes and solve problems in a virtual setting. These games often include:
- Shape-building exercises
- Coordinate plotting
- Angle measurement challenges
Board Games and Card Games
Traditional board and card games with a geometry theme provide a hands-on approach to learning. Some popular options include:
- Geometric dominoes
- Shape-matching card games
- 3D construction sets
Augmented Reality (AR) and Virtual Reality (VR) Geometry Games
With advancements in technology, AR and VR games allow players to interact with geometric concepts in a three-dimensional environment. These games provide a more immersive and engaging learning experience.
Best Platforms to Play Geometry Spot Games
Coolmath Games
Coolmath Games offers a variety of interactive geometry-based games that cater to different skill levels. Players can explore geometry concepts in a fun and engaging way.
Math Playground
This platform provides an extensive collection of math games, including geometry-related activities. The interactive nature of these games makes learning enjoyable for students.
Khan Academy
Khan Academy features free online lessons and exercises on geometry, including interactive practice problems and video tutorials.
Prodigy Math Game
Prodigy combines role-playing elements with mathematical challenges, including geometry-based puzzles that help students develop their skills while playing.
Geogebra
Geogebra is an advanced tool that allows users to explore and visualize geometric concepts interactively. It is widely used in educational institutions for teaching and learning geometry.
